Mohammad Rafiq, J.
This appeal seeks to challenge the judgment of the Court of Sessions, Kota dated 30.06.1988, whereby the accused-appellant Rafiq was convicted for offence u/s.302 IPC and sentenced to life imprisonment.
2. Facts of the case, shron off unnecessary details, are that a parcha bayan of Mohammad Rafiq @ Haddi (Ex.P17) was recorded by Ram Gopal (PW11), the Assistant Sub-Inspector of Police in Government Hospital, Kota at 9.30 pm on 16.04.1986, wherein he alleged that at 8.15 pm on that day, while he was reading a novel under the light of street pole at dusherra maidan, suddenly Rafiq S/o Abdul Mazid and his brothers Dabli and Altaf came there in an auto rickshaw. Rafiq was holding a jug full of acid. He came from the side of Rang Manch. After parking the auto rickshaw at some distance, Rafiq came from behind and poured the jug full of acid over him and then all three of them ran away. He while crying for help, ran towards Kishorpura wherefrom he was taken in an auto rickshaw to the hospital. The acid was poured over his head and whole of body.
